Valepro proposes DOMINO as an intuitive cross-cultural solution for a common user defined operating picture (UDOP) for multi-mission situational awareness across US and Coalition forces by leveraging existing COTS capabilities used to analyze the global financial markets. The common analytical capabilities resident within these existing financial software packages provides the flexibility to display volumes of multidimensional realtime and archived data both efficiently and in a manner that is readily understandable to the user. By transforming the overall mission domain into a market, DOMINO provides US and Coalition commanders the same tools, techniques and displays used by global financiers and multinational corporations to assess, plan and make real-time coordinated decisions based upon constantly changing updates and breaking news reports. The proposed six month Phase 1 DOMINO effort consists of an assessment task resulting in a functional prototype of the selected visual analytics COTS software package applied to SSA. Within this assessment, US and Coalition space surveillance architectures will be instantiated and the metadata for specific SSA scenarios (e.g. new foreign launch, break-up, re-entry, anomalous maneuver) will be generated. The resulting DOMINO displays will be populated from the underlying data to enable an integrated cross-cultural medium for integrated US/Coalition situational awareness.
